python数据库如何连接数据库连接

python数据库如何连接数据库连接

作者:Elara发布时间:2026-01-14阅读时长:0 分钟阅读次数:4

用户关注问题

Q
Python中常用的数据库连接库有哪些?

在使用Python连接数据库时,有哪些常用的库可以选择?

A

常用的Python数据库连接库介绍

Python支持多种数据库连接库,常见的包括sqlite3(用于SQLite数据库)、PyMySQL(用于MySQL数据库)、psycopg2(用于PostgreSQL)、SQLAlchemy(支持多种数据库的ORM工具)等。选择合适的库取决于数据库类型和使用需求。

Q
如何使用Python连接MySQL数据库?

想在Python中连接MySQL数据库,应该如何操作?

A

Python连接MySQL数据库的步骤

可以使用PyMySQL库连接MySQL数据库。首先安装PyMySQL(pip install PyMySQL),然后导入库,使用pymysql.connect()函数提供主机地址、用户名、密码和数据库名来建立连接。连接成功后即可执行SQL语句。

Q
在Python连接数据库时如何处理连接异常?

连接数据库过程中,如果出现连接失败或其他错误,应该如何处理异常?

A

Python数据库连接的异常处理方法

建议使用try-except语句捕获连接过程中可能出现的异常。这样可以提前应对连接失败、网络错误或认证错误等问题,避免程序崩溃。例如在except块中打印错误信息或执行重连操作,提高程序的健壮性。